Output 4198b66808c28c7e24ad829b894e59dabfe148d9532957584a7c85a40910bdb8:22

value
89109
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4538f89fddad511ce03aaf1e77be8e209084401c OP_EQUAL
address
3812oCzuaPA7pEceRkDZXaShP514dcBiUe
transaction
4198b66808c28c7e24ad829b894e59dabfe148d9532957584a7c85a40910bdb8
confirmations
288656
spent
true